| Step | Action | Difficulty Level | | :--- | :--- | :--- | | 1 | Move the Plug-ins folder to the desktop to isolate the issue. | Low | | 2 | Rebuild preferences by deleting PMxxFILT.CNF . | Low | | 3 | Run in Windows XP Compatibility Mode as Admin. | Low | | 4 | Perform a clean reinstall from original CD. | Medium | | 5 | Search for updated plugin files via the Plug-in Pack. | Medium |
